The Black Forest Inn's seating capacity for a sit-down plate service meal is 200 people excluding the head table. We will provide the set up and staffing for your wedding day, including an appropriate number of staff to service all of your guests.
Our dining room layout is ideal for rectangular tables of six, eight or ten. Three round tables seating six are also available and are normally located at the front of the room and are usually reserved for families and close personal friends of the bride and groom.

A confirmation of the number of guests attending must be given at least two weeks prior to your event. There is no hall charge for weddings of 135 persons or more. For functions of 100-134 persons, a hall fee of $500.00 will apply. For functions of 75-99 persons, a hall fee of $1,250.00 will apply. A temporary hold may be placed for up to two weeks before a deposit is made to confirm your booking. A non-refundable deposit of $1,500.00 is required once the room is booked.
Payment is due in full, minus the deposit, on the evening of the function.
